Is the sea warm enough for swimming in Antalya and Lara in summer, late September, and early October?

TL;DR

In Antalya, the sea is usually warm enough for swimming from late June to early October: around 28–30°C in July–August, about 27–28°C in late September, and typically 25–27°C in early October. Lara is usually just as comfortable, often feeling warmer than cooler Aegean resorts like Bodrum.

What the community said

By early July, the sea in Antalya is usually fully warm for swimming at around 28–29°C, and the water is often clearest in the morning. Lara Beach has a sandy entry, so it’s a common choice for families and for travelers who prefer to avoid pebbles.

Compared with Bodrum, Antalya’s sea is usually noticeably warmer at this time of year. In early to mid-July, water here is commonly around 28–29°C, while the Aegean can feel much cooler because of currents and wind.

In early August, the main issue in Antalya is usually not cold water but intense heat. Sea temperature is often around 29–30°C and daytime air temperatures can reach 33–38°C, so the most comfortable beach hours are usually before 11:00 and after 16:00.

By late June, the sea in Antalya is usually already warmed up to about 25–27°C, with daytime air temperatures around 30–34°C. If you arrive early and need to wait somewhere, Lara Beach or Konyaaltı Beach are practical choices because they have cafés, loungers, and showers.

In early October, the sea in Antalya is usually still warm enough for swimming, most often around 25–27°C, and daytime weather remains summery at roughly 26–31°C. For most travelers, it is still a good beach season, especially in the first half of the month.

Late September is usually one of the most comfortable times in Antalya: the sea is still warm at around 27–28°C, while the heat is milder at roughly 28–32°C during the day. It’s one of the best periods for first-time visitors who want both beach time and sightseeing without peak summer heat.
